01 / Signal quality

Measure the real, not the vague

Concrete measurements have defined units and can be compared under consistent conditions. Algorithmic scores may be useful prompts, but “stress,” “readiness” and “biological age” often hide assumptions that do not fit every person.

Direct signal

Weight

Most dependable scale output. Compare measurements taken at a similar time, on the same surface and under similar conditions.

Clinical relevance

Blood pressure

A validated upper-arm cuff can reveal persistent patterns when cuff size, posture, rest and repeated readings are correct.

Context required

Oxygen saturation

Pulse oximeters estimate oxygen and pulse. Movement, circulation, nail coverings, device quality and pigmentation-related performance differences can affect results.

Useful trend

Temperature

Smart thermometers simplify logging across household profiles, but technique and measurement location must remain consistent.

Pattern estimate

Sleep timing

Trackers are generally better at showing duration, timing and interruptions than identifying exact sleep stages or diagnosing disorders.

Treat cautiously

Readiness scores

Proprietary summaries can encourage reflection, but they should not outrank symptoms, repeatable measurements or professional advice.

01

The repeat rule: if a reading looks surprising, pause, check technique and measure again. A repeatable trend is more informative than an isolated spike.

03 / Passive monitoring

Less effort, more consistency

Under-mattress pads, smart beds and room sensors can collect information without a daily ritual. They reduce forgotten measurements and technique errors, while creating a longer view of subtle change.

Quiet observation

What passive sensors may notice

Changes in sleep timing, nighttime movement, breathing patterns, room activity or daily routine may appear before a person recognizes a meaningful shift.

Consistency
High
Ease of use
High
Evidence
Mixed
Diagnosis
No
Reality check

Emerging does not mean proven

Smart mirrors, toilets, bathroom sensors and advanced beds promise effortless insights into heart rate, breathing, posture, urine and other signals. Many remain expensive, experimental or supported by limited independent evidence.

!

Use passive data as an early-warning conversation starter. It may identify change, but it cannot establish the cause of that change.

05 / Hearing and vision

Watch sensory change early

Gradual hearing and vision changes are easy to overlook. Validated home checks can create a useful baseline and reveal shifts, but formal assessment is needed to understand the cause and select treatment.

Hearing checks

Listen for shifting thresholds

Validated apps and calibrated devices may test hearing thresholds or identify frequencies that have become harder to hear.

  • Test in a quiet, repeatable environment.
  • Use compatible, consistently positioned headphones.
  • Track changes over months, not momentary scores.
  • Share persistent shifts with an audiologist or ENT specialist.
Vision checks

Notice clarity and field changes

Home tools may help monitor visual acuity, contrast, clarity or peripheral-vision changes between professional examinations.

  • Keep distance, lighting and screen settings consistent.
  • Test each eye according to the tool’s instructions.
  • Do not treat an app as a glaucoma or retinal exam.
  • Seek prompt care for sudden loss, distortion, flashes or new floaters.

Why Your Home Devices Should Focus on Real, Not Vague, Health Signals

Home wellness devices shine brightest when they measure specific, meaningful metrics—things you can see, feel, or compare day to day. For example, a smart scale that tracks your weight and body fat over weeks can reveal trends you might miss otherwise. Recognizing these patterns helps you understand how lifestyle changes, medication, or aging affect your health over time, enabling proactive adjustments.

In contrast, estimates like ‘stress level’ or ‘biological age’ often rely on complex algorithms and can be wildly inaccurate for individual use. They may give a false sense of understanding or cause unnecessary worry if misinterpreted. According to A Daily Zone, relying on validated measurements like blood pressure or oxygen saturation provides clearer, more actionable insight into your health. These metrics are directly linked to clinical outcomes and can help detect issues early, sometimes before symptoms appear, which is crucial for timely intervention.

Think of it like a car’s dashboard: you want accurate fuel gauges and speedometers, not vague ‘performance scores.’ Choosing devices that measure concrete, clinically relevant signals allows you to make informed decisions and avoid false alarms. It also helps prevent the frustration and confusion that can come from overinterpreting unreliable data, ensuring your efforts are focused on meaningful health management.

Furthermore, understanding the implications of these signals helps you prioritize which data to monitor. For example, tracking blood pressure regularly can alert you to hypertension, a silent condition that often shows no symptoms but can lead to serious health issues if untreated. Recognizing these patterns enables you to seek medical advice before a crisis occurs. Conversely, overemphasizing unreliable metrics might lead to unnecessary anxiety or false alarms, diverting attention from more important health concerns.

How Passive Monitoring Devices Make Wellness Tracking Easier

Passive monitors are the high-tech equivalent of having a health assistant in your home. They reduce user error and increase consistency because they don’t require active participation. Sensors embedded in beds, bathrooms, or rooms collect data quietly and continuously, providing a more comprehensive picture of your health trends over time. For example, a smart bed that tracks your breathing, heart rate, and movements all night can reveal subtle changes in sleep quality or respiratory health that might go unnoticed during routine checkups.

This continuous, unobtrusive approach means you’re less likely to forget measurements or perform them incorrectly, which improves data reliability. Moreover, passive sensors can detect early signs of health issues—like irregular breathing patterns or decreased activity levels—before symptoms become severe. This early detection is vital because it allows for prompt medical intervention, which can prevent complications or hospitalizations down the line. For instance, noticing a gradual decline in sleep quality or irregular heart rhythms over weeks might prompt you to consult your healthcare provider, potentially catching conditions like sleep apnea or arrhythmias early.

However, it’s important to understand that passive monitoring isn’t a substitute for professional diagnosis. It’s a tool to support your awareness and prompt timely conversations with healthcare providers, especially when subtle changes are detected over time. The data provided by these devices should be viewed as an early warning system, helping you and your doctor make informed decisions before issues escalate, rather than definitive diagnoses on their own.

Choosing the Best Home Devices for Hearing and Vision Checks

Hearing and vision are often overlooked until they become noticeable problems, yet early detection can significantly improve quality of life. Today, simple, validated devices can help you monitor changes over time, providing valuable clues about your sensory health. For hearing, there are apps and devices that measure sound levels or test hearing thresholds at home. These tools can help you identify if your hearing is deteriorating or if certain frequencies are harder to hear, which can be early signs of hearing loss. Recognizing these changes early allows for timely professional assessment and intervention, which can preserve your hearing health longer.

For vision, affordable handheld devices and smartphone apps can assess visual acuity or monitor for changes in clarity, contrast, or peripheral vision. Regular use can help detect early signs of conditions like glaucoma or age-related macular degeneration. The key is to use tools validated for accuracy and to share findings with your healthcare provider, who can interpret the data in context. This proactive approach helps you catch issues early, rather than waiting until vision problems interfere with daily activities.

For example, a family member might use a smartphone app to test their hearing in different environments and notice if thresholds shift over months. Such insights can prompt a visit to an audiologist or ENT specialist, potentially catching issues before they worsen. The goal is to empower you with accessible, reliable tools that support early detection and ongoing management of sensory health.

Choosing validated devices is crucial because inaccurate tools can lead to false reassurance or unnecessary worry. For instance, an uncalibrated hearing test app might suggest normal hearing when there’s actually a decline, delaying treatment. Conversely, a well-validated device will provide data that, when interpreted correctly, can lead to timely medical attention. Always share your findings with a healthcare professional, as they can help interpret subtle changes and recommend next steps.

Frequently Asked Questions

Are home wellness devices accurate?

Some measurements, like weight or oxygen saturation, can be quite accurate when used properly and validated. Others, like estimated stress levels or sleep stages, tend to have more uncertainty. Always interpret readings in context and consult professionals for concerns.

Which wellness device should I buy first?

Start with a device that matches your primary goal. For managing blood pressure, choose a validated upper-arm cuff. For general fitness, a simple activity or sleep tracker might be enough. Focus on reliability and ease of use.

Can a smartwatch detect a health problem before symptoms appear?

Smartwatches can pick up abnormal heart rhythms or sudden activity changes, which may signal issues. However, they are not diagnostic tools. Use them as alerts to seek further assessment if something unusual arises.

Can sleep trackers diagnose sleep apnea?

Most consumer sleep trackers cannot diagnose sleep apnea. They might spot breathing irregularities or oxygen drops, but a medical sleep test is necessary for diagnosis. Use them as a sign that a professional evaluation might be needed.

Are body-fat readings on smart scales trustworthy?

They are estimates based on bioelectrical impedance, which can be affected by hydration, meals, and other factors. Use them to observe broad trends rather than exact numbers, and stay consistent in your measurement routine.
